This “scrap house” is located a ways outside of Toronto. The caption associated with this photo at dwell.com describes the home like this: “…a cluster of ‘sheds’ with guest and living space to the right, a garage and workshop to the left, the main living area behind.”
The materials used in constructing the house and in furnishing it are left unstained, unpainted — raw, industrial, real.
